Re: Animations...how to keep separate?
You need to assign different datarefs to animation groups for individual movement.
I don't really understand what you mean with 2- or 3-value animations.
For a simple rudder assembly you need one dataref which outputs a floating point value which gives the deflection in degrees (+/-).
For more complex animations like a hstab which moves with trim and an attached elevator which moves with pitch input you simply put the elevator assembly (the complete anim-group) into the hstab anim-group. You can create really complex mechanical assemblies by nesting animation groups.
Make sure you got the latest datarefs.txt file in the AC3D plugins folder btw....
